After flying high against Santa Fe last Wednesday, Eldorado came back down to earth. The Eldorado Golden Eagles fell 69-60 to the La Cueva Bears on Friday. The defeat continues a trend for the Golden Eagles in their matchups with the Bears: they've now lost four in a row.
Eldorado's loss dropped their record down to 13-16. As for La Cueva, they are on a roll lately: they've won six of their last seven matchups. That's provided a nice bump to their 18-9 record this season.
Eldorado does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for La Cueva, they will head out to challenge Sandia at 7:00 p.m. on Saturday. Sandia knows how to get points on the board -- the squad has finished with 55 points or more in their past 26 games -- so hopefully La Cueva likes a good challenge.
